Jefferies Sees Pressure on Apple's Margins as iPhone 18 Pricing Strategy Raises Concerns
Apple stock is facing a new warning from Jefferies after the launch of the iPhone 18. Analyst Edison Lee reaffirmed his Underperform rating and $263.66 price target, which implies about 17.6% downside from the current price.
Lee's concern is that Apple's pricing strategy will negatively impact its margins. He believes the company is keeping some iPhone prices lower than expected to support demand, rather than passing on higher costs to customers.
The 256GB and 512GB versions of the iPhone 18 Pro and Pro Max are priced about 6% to 8% below Jefferies' estimates, while prices for the 1TB and 2TB versions are closer to the firm's expectations. This could leave Apple absorbing more of its rising component costs.
Lee said that Apple is prioritizing iPhone volumes over profitability, which could put further pressure on its margins. He noted that the company could have raised prices further to protect profitability, but instead appears willing to accept lower margins.
